Variety Overview

End-use group:  Provisional MBC approval for Brewing and Malt Distilling

Market options: Currently undergoing MBC pilot process for brewing & malt distilling approval

Regional positioning: Performs well in all regions, particularly in the East and North regions

Soil preference: Suitable for all soil types

Agronomics: Good resistance to lodging

Parentage: SY Splendor x LG Diablo

Key features: SY TENNYSON is a high yielding Spring Malting Barley with provisional MBC approval for both Brewing and Malt Distilling. It has outstanding quality for both of these markets and is a future leading Spring Malting Barley
